Galling can occur when metal parts, such as the threads of nuts and bolts, are forced together and rubbing generates friction among the high spots on the surface. The friction causes heat, which is mainly isolated to these small high spots. The high spots weld together but further displacement causes these tiny welds to break, which makes the surface even rougher, creating more opportunity for friction.
